Mengembangkan Aplikasi Mobile dengan React Native
Dalam era digital yang terus berkembang, aplikasi mobile telah menjadi salah satu elemen penting dalam kehidupan sehari-hari kita. Semua orang, dari anak-anak hingga orang dewasa, menggunakan aplikasi mobile untuk berbagai keperluan, seperti hiburan, produktivitas, atau komunikasi. Jika Anda seorang pengembang yang ingin membuat aplikasi mobile yang dapat berjalan diberbagai platform, React Native adalah salah satu pilihan terbaik yang dapat Anda pertimbangkan. Dalam artikel ini, kita akan membahas konsep dasar dan langkah-langkah untuk mengembangkan aplikasi mobile dengan React Native.
Apa itu React Native?
React Native adalah kerangka kerja pengembangan aplikasi mobile open-source yang dikembangkan oleh Facebook. Ini memungkinkan pengembang untuk membuat aplikasi mobile berkinerja tinggi yang berjalan pada berbagai platform, termasuk iOS dan Android, dengan menggunakan bahasa pemrograman JavaScript. Salah satu keunggulan utama React Native adalah kemampuannya untuk berbagi sebagian besar kode basis antara kedua platform tersebut, yang memungkinkan pengembangan lebih cepat dan efisien.
Langkah 1: Menyiapkan Lingkungan Pengembangan
Sebelum Anda mulai mengembangkan aplikasi React Native, Anda perlu menyiapkan lingkungan pengembangan. Berikut adalah beberapa langkah yang harus Anda lakukan:
Instal Node.js: Pastikan Anda telah menginstal Node.js, karena React Native memerlukan JavaScript runtime untuk berjalan. Anda dapat mengunduh Node.js dari situs web resminya.
Instal React Native CLI: Gunakan perintah npm (Node Package Manager) untuk menginstal React Native CLI dengan menjalankan npm install -g react-native-cli.
Instal Android Studio (untuk pengembangan Android) atau Xcode (untuk pengembangan iOS) sesuai dengan platform yang ingin Anda targetkan.
Instal Android Virtual Device (AVD) atau simulator iOS untuk menguji aplikasi Anda.
Langkah 2: Membuat Proyek React Native
Setelah lingkungan pengembangan sudah disiapkan, langkah berikutnya adalah membuat proyek React Native. Anda dapat melakukannya dengan perintah berikut:
csharp
Copy code
npx react-native init NamaProyekAnda
Ganti "NamaProyekAnda" dengan nama proyek yang Anda inginkan. Perintah ini akan membuat proyek React Native baru dengan konfigurasi awal.
Langkah 3: Mengembangkan Aplikasi
Sekarang, Anda siap untuk mulai mengembangkan aplikasi Anda. Anda akan menemui beberapa folder dan berkas konfigurasi saat proyek dibuat. Berkas utama aplikasi React Native berada di direktori "src." Anda dapat memodifikasi berkas-berkas ini untuk membuat aplikasi sesuai dengan kebutuhan Anda.
Anda juga dapat menginstal berbagai paket tambahan (libraries) dengan menggunakan npm untuk menambahkan fungsionalitas yang Anda perlukan dalam proyek Anda.
Langkah 4: Uji Aplikasi
Untuk menguji aplikasi Anda, Anda dapat menggunakan Android Virtual Device atau simulator iOS yang telah Anda siapkan sebelumnya. Jalankan aplikasi dengan perintah berikut:
arduino
Copy code
npx react-native run-android
atau
arduino
Copy code
npx react-native run-ios
Ini akan memulai aplikasi di emulator yang sesuai.
Langkah 5: Distribusi Aplikasi
Setelah Anda selesai mengembangkan aplikasi Anda dan ingin mendistribusikannya ke pengguna akhir, Anda perlu mengikuti panduan resmi dari React Native untuk distribusi ke platform yang Anda targetkan. Ini termasuk mengemas aplikasi, mengirimkannya ke Google Play Store (untuk Android) atau App Store (untuk iOS), dan mengelola pembaruan.
Kesimpulan
React Native adalah alat yang kuat untuk mengembangkan aplikasi mobile cross-platform dengan cepat. Dengan menggunakan JavaScript sebagai bahasa pemrograman, Anda dapat menghemat waktu dan upaya dalam pengembangan aplikasi mobile Anda. Dengan mengikuti langkah-langkah di atas, Anda dapat memulai perjalanan Anda dalam mengembangkan aplikasi mobile dengan React Native. Ingatlah untuk terus belajar, menjelajahi berbagai komponen dan pustaka, serta menjalin koneksi dengan komunitas pengembang React Native untuk mengembangkan aplikasi mobile yang semakin canggih.
INFO LEBIH LANJUT
🔵 Komputer Kursus Madiun Fitri Al Baasitu
🔴 WEBSITE
🏠 JL. GRAHA MANIS NO 4-6 PERUM 2 MANISREJO, TAMAN, KOTAMADIUN
kursus komputer madiun, kursus desain grafis madiun, fitri al baasitu, kursus prakerja madiun fitri al baasitu, kursus murah di madiun, kursus desain grafis madiun, kursus dan pelatihan autocad madiun, promo digital marketing madiun, kursus digital marketing madiun, kursus paket murah madiun, kursus akuntansi di madiun, kursus akuntansi murah, kursus corel di madiun, lembaga dan pelatihan di madiun, kartu prakerja di madiun, kursus komputer, lembaga pendidikan komputer, kursus komputer terdekat, les komputer terdekat, tempat kursus komputer terdekat, belajar bahasa pemrograman, kursus komputer bersertifikat terdekat, les komputer, biaya kursus komputer, kursus microsoft office, pelatihan komputer, kursus komputer online, fitri al baasitu, belajar bahasa pemrograman dasar, kursus excel bersertifikat, kursus komputer bersertifikat, kursus microsoft office bersertifikat, kursus komputer online bersertifikat, kursus komputer di solo, tempat kursus komputer, fitri al baasitu pelatihan prakerja, lembaga kursus komputer, kursus jaringan komputer, pelatihan microsoft office bersertifikat, kursus it online, harga kursus komputer bersertifikat, kursus komputer murah, biaya kursus komputer terdekat, belajar komputer online, kursus teknisi komputer, biaya kursus komputer 2023, harga kursus komputer, kursus komputer terbaik, pelatihan excel bersertifikat, biaya les komputer per bulan, belajar bahasa komputer, 7Kursus Komputer Terakreditasi Madiun lkpmerdikamadiun kelas komputer online, kursus komputer untuk pemula, biaya les komputer, kursus komputer administrasi perkantoran, les privat komputer, kursus komputer tanggul, harga les komputer, kursus teknik informatika, les komputer online, biaya kursus komputer 2023, kursus komputer solo, privat komputer, pelatihan komputer online, lpkii, kursus komputer microsoft office, pelatihan komputer bersertifikat, kursus bahasa pemrograman, kursus komputer kudus, paket kursus komputer, kursus online microsoft office, adhitama kursus komputer, bimbel komputer, kursus merakit komputer, kursus autocad online bersertifikat, kursus komputer akuntansi, biaya kursus komputer di solocom, bimbel komputer terdekat, kursus microsoft office terdekat, kursus bordir komputer, kursus komputer excel, biaya kursus microsoft office, kursus jaringan komputer online, biaya kursus service laptop, kursus teknisi komputer online, kursus jaringan, kursus laptop terdekat, kursus komputer, pelatihan teknisi komputer, kursus komputer perkantoran, belajar teknisi komputer, kursus komputer di kebon jeruk, program kursus komputer, les komputer bersertifikat, kursus algoritma pemrograman, biaya kursus it, kursus komputer cilegon, kursus service komputer, les coding terdekat, kursus komputer desain grafis, biaya les komputer privat, kursus komputer di sleman, kursus myob, kursus private komputer, pendaftaran kursus komputer, kursus komputer di cilegon, les excel terdekat, biaya privat komputer, kursus hardware komputer, kursus komputer 2023, kursus belajar komputer, kursus komputer ms office, kursus ilmu komputer, mediakita kursus komputer, kursus word
Tidak ada komentar:
Posting Komentar